AI Summary

  • Authorizes the New Hampshire Secretary of State to conduct random audits of citizenship qualifications for registered voters who used a qualified voter affidavit as proof of citizenship

  • Permits use of any governmental and private databases to verify citizenship status during audits

  • Once a voter's citizenship is confirmed through audit, the verification is recorded in the statewide voter registration database and that voter is exempt from future citizenship audits

  • Requires any information revealing potential non-citizens on voter checklists to be submitted to the Attorney General for review and action

  • Takes effect 60 days after passage

Legislative Description

Authorizing the secretary of state to conduct random audits of the citizenship qualification of registered voters.
